Obituary for Hubert James Townsend

Hubert James Townsend, 86, of 3395 Indian Fork Road Orlando passed away on Thursday, June 8, 2017 in Stonewall Jackson Memorial Hospital of Weston following a fall. He was born in Orlando on November 10, 1929: son of the late James Albert Townsend and Violet Ann (Blake) Townsend. He was married to Daisy Dale (Riffle) Townsend, who preceded him in death in 1975.
Mr. Townsend is survived by one daughter: Tammy Eagle of Weston, four grandchildren: Jimmy Montgomery, Daisy Montgomery, Virginia Eagle and Ugeana Eagle and several great grandchildren. He was also survived by several nieces and nephews. In addition to his parents and wife, Daisy, Hubert was preceded in death by an infant daughter: Anna Dale Townsend, two brothers: Raymond Wilbert Townsend and Herbert Townsend and three sisters: Bertha Rose, Ruby Butcher and Annie Townsend.
Mr. Townsend worked in maintenance with the West Virginia Department of Highways where he retired. His hobbies included buying scratch-off lottery tickets, reading Westerns and listening to gospel and country music. Mr. Townsend was a veteran of the United States Marine Corp.
Family and friends will be received at the Hardman-Paletti Funeral Home 730 N. Main Avenue Weston on Monday, June 12, 2017 from 11:00 a.m. until 1:00 p.m. Funeral services will be held on Monday at 1:00 p.m. from the Hardman-Paletti Funeral Home chapel with Reverend Ronnie Beeson officiating. Interment will follow services in the Pumphrey Cemetery on Indian Fork Road Roanoke, WV. On-line condolences and life stories in memory of Hubert may be expressed at hardman-palettifuneralhome.com.
